==Topology==
[[File:IPsec TLT to TLT Topology.png|border|center|class=tlt-border|839x399px]]
'''RUT1''' - RUTX12 as a '''hub'''. A hub is a server, to which our spoke will be connecting (IPsec responder). It will be our "default gateway" for the spoke device. RUTX12 has a LAN subnet of 192.168.11.0/24 configured on it, which should be reachable by the '''spoke'''.
'''RUT2''' - RUT955 as a '''spoke'''. A spoke is a client, that will be connected to the spoke (IPsec initiator). It will be connected to a '''hub''' for basic internet access. RUT955 has a LAN subnet of 192.168.9.0/24 configured on it.

==Testing the configuration==
If you've followed all the steps presented above, your configuration should be finished. But as with any other configuration, it is always wise to test the setup in order to make sure that it works properly.
Using the <code><span class="highlight">ipsec statusall</span></code> command we can see that IPsec tunnel is successfully established on both routers. The command output on a '''hub (RUT1)''' device:
